Week 1 of the NFL is in the books and a one-game sample size has given Sascha and Eric all the information they need to make fantastic picks this week. Eric could certainly use the help after going 4-7 last week. Meanwhile Sascha went 7-4 and won a coupon for a free car wash; too bad he rides a bike!
This week: Sascha argues the Broncos can still win with a dead-arm Peyton Manning; the guys discuss huge NFC showdowns in Philadelphia, Minnesota, and Green Bay; a very slow “speed round” takes place; and Eric calls out Jameis Winston as his “Scrub of the Week.”
With picks for every game on the NFL schedule, give a listen for some helpful – and most importantly free – betting advice.
